Abstract

This document defines a methodology for evaluating the ability of content-aware network devices to correctly detect and block malicious or administratively disallowed traffic flows. This benchmark addresses the issue of classification accuracy under well defined conditions. It is not concerned with measuring forwarding performance which is covered by other BMWG documents.
